3023000001 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 5194721280. Its totient is φ = 1701638928.

The previous prime is 3022999961. The next prime is 3023000023. The reversal of 3023000001 is 1000003203.

It is a happy number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 3023000001 - 29 = 3022999489 is a prime.

It is a Harshad number since it is a multiple of its sum of digits (9).

It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(3023000041)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written in 31 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 106701 + ... + 132026.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(162335040).

Almost surely, 23023000001 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

3023000001 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(2171721279).

3023000001 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

3023000001 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 238810 (or 238804 counting only the distinct ones).

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 18, while the sum is 9.

The square root of 3023000001 is about 54981.8151846590. The cubic root of 3023000001 is about 1445.9259401473.

Adding to 3023000001 its reverse (1000003203), we get a palindrome (4023003204).

The spelling of 3023000001 in words is "three billion, twenty-three million, one", and thus it is an aban number and an uban number.
